'''
README
@Vikash
This script will scan all the SecurityGroup of running/stopped instances with Port 22 open
'''
import sys
import boto
from boto import ec2
from boto import sns
connection=ec2.connect_to_region("region-name")
connSNS = boto.sns.connect_to_region("region-name")
sg=connection.get_all_security_groups()
listOfInstances=""
messages="Following Instances have port 22 open"
def getTag(instanceId):
reservations=connection.get_all_instances(filters={'instance_id':instanceId})
for r in reservations:
for i in r.instances:
return i.tags['Name']
try:
for securityGroup in sg:
for rule in securityGroup.rules:
global instanceId;
if (rule.from_port=='22' and rule.to_port == '22') and '0.0.0.0/0' in str(rule.grants):
for instanceid in securityGroup.instances():
listOfInstances += "Instance Name : " + getTag(instanceId.split(':')[1]) + "\t State:" + instanceid.state + "\t SecurityGroup:" + securityGroup.name + "\n"
connSNS.publish(topic='sns-arn-endpoint',message = messages + "\n" + listOfInstances, subject='ProjectName : Server List with Port 22 Open')
except :
print 'Some Error occurred : '
print sys.exc_info()
connSNS.publish(topic='sns-arn-endpoint',message = sys.exc_info(), subject='script ended with error')
